My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

This good boy is Ethan and he is just 1 yr old! He is also good with other dogs too!! He arrived at the shelter with his female friend, Emily. She was adopted but he was left behind. Thankfully a rescue saved him and he's now in a foster home in Carlsbad.

Ethan is seeking a home where he will have a canine playmate and companion.

If you would like to meet this sweet boy, please contact us for the rescue's adoption application.

ETHAN
Neutered male, black and white Labrador Retriever.
I am about 1 year and 5 months old.
I weigh approximately 50.20 lbs.

Additional adoption info

Upon initial inquiry on one of our pets, we begin the process by having all potential adopters complete an adoption application. If approved, we then set up a face to face meeting with the pet you are interested in. A home and yard check is required prior to adoption. Once adoption is finalized, an adoption fee is collected, an adoption contract is agreed to and signed by both parties, and the animal is turned over to it's new adoptive owner/family. Follow ups take place during the first month to insure the pet and the household is adjusting to the pet, and any issues, questions or concerns are addressed.

More about this rescue

We are a 501(c)(3) Non Profit Organization. We help find homes for animals in danger of euthanasia from Southern California shelters.

Owner surrenders are unfortunately not accepted.
